A matrix maps a point P to a point Q if it maps the position vector of P to the position vector of Q. To figure out where a matr

ix sends a set of points, we apply the matrix to every single point in our set and then put all the resulting points together

The transformation matrix changes a vector into another vector into a two-dimensional or three-dimensional space.

<h3>What is a Matrix?</h3>

This refers to the rectangular array that is used to represent a mathematical property and has rows and columns.

Some of the commonly used transformations in matrices are:

  • stretching,
  • squeezing,
  • rotation,
  • reflection,  
  • orthogonal projection.
